North Korea came into existence formally after August 15 in the year 1948. Till 1945, Korea was a single unit with no division between the North Korea and South Korea. Even after their division, there was little peace in both the halves. Korean war erupted in 1950 that turned a tragic one for both the ends. In the Korean War that continued from 1950 to 1953, North Korea was aided by the then Soviet Union while South Korea was helped by United States of America. There was a continuous tension between these two neighboring countries for long. At last in 1991, with the declaration sign of non-aggression and reconciliation by the Prime Ministers of both countries, peace resulted to an extent.
There have been a few economic ties between North Korea and South Korea. One of these ties is the Kaesong Industrial Complex (KIC). Since 2003, the KIC has developed to include quite a big number of South Korean companies operating for the sake of the North-South cooperation project. But the North Korea nuclear testing in October 2006 put a little halt in this project. New investments were suspended following the nuclear testing of North Korea.
The economic cooperation project also include the growth of tourism in North Korea. Tours were organized to Mt. Kumgang since 1998. this step has helped the North Korea Tourism since a million tourists have visited Mt. Kumgang since then.
The two way trade has started operating between North Korea and South Korea. It was legalized in 1988. This footstep has helped them earn an additional revenue of $1.35 billion in 2006. The cordial relation between these two halves has brought a huge relief in the minds of the citizens of both countries.
